Block

#21,492,747
Block Number
21,492,747 @ 04/24/2025, 01:03:10
Status
Finalized
ID
0x0147f40b52044ad9a45ad64331f773d740cc7358f37c200e3293167dcb752794
Transactions
Gas Used
1416406/39960938 (3.54% Used)
Total Score
2,098,799,652 (+99)
Rewards
5.60 VTHO